Matthew Dickerson

CONTRIBUTOR

Matthew Dickerson is the author of several books about trout, fly fishing, rivers, and ecology including The Voices of Rivers: Reflections on Places Wild and Almost Wild (which contains essays about the Bristol Bay drainage), Trout in the Desert: on Fly Fishing, Human Habits, and the Cold Waters of the Arid Southwest, and A Tale of Three Rivers: On Wooly Buggers, Bowling Balls, Cigarette Butts, and the Future of Appalachian Brook Trout. Look also for his forthcoming book A Fine-Spotted Trout on Corral Creek: on the Cutthroat Competition of Native Trout in the Northern Rockies due out soon.
